Phal Bronze Maiden (schilleriana x mannii)
Phal Bronze Maiden is primary hybrid between schilleriana and mannii, and I have to say that it looks stunning!
I bought it 4 years ago as a tiny seedling from a well known german grower. 2 years ago it got crown rot, but luckily it produced a basal keiki, and at last, it is blooming!!!! It will be gorgeous in a couple years, when it starts producing larger spikes. The blooms start out rather flat and a nice bronze/red color, and after a few days, the petals/sepals fold back, taking on the characteristic mannii look. The color also changes during this process, slowly becoming more yellow/orange. Added bonus, it's lightly scented! https://farm2.staticflickr.com/1479/...633d4399_c.jpg Phal.
